92. Suppose a statistics instructor believes that there is no significant difference between the mean class scores of statistics day students on Exam 2 and statistics night students on Exam 2. She takes random samples from each of the populations. The mean and standard deviation for 35 statistics day students were 75.86 and 16.91, respectively. The mean and standard deviation for 37 statistics night students were 75.41 and 19.73. The "day" subscript refers to the statistics day students. The "night" subscript refers to the statistics night students. An appropriate alternative hypothesis for the hypothesis test is:
a. μday>μnight
b. μday<μnight
c. μday=μnight
d. μdayμnight

The correct answer is option (d) μdayμnight.

Step by step solution

01

Given information

Let, the mean and standard deviation for 35statistics day students were 75.86and 16.91, respectively. And the mean and standard deviation for 37statistics night students were 75.41and 19.73.

02

Explanation

The statistics instructor considers there is insufficient evidence between the class mean of statistics day on Exam 2and statistics night on Exam 2,
As a result, the alternative hypothesis has two tails.
The following is an alternative hypothesis:
μdayμnight
Therefore, the correct answer is option (d).
